 +==== DNA cells ====
 +Almost all cells in our body have DNA, except for red blood cells. However, all red blood cells start with DNA - they simply destroy their nucleus when it is no longer needed for maturation.  +==== Monozygotic twins ====
 +Monozygotic twins share the same genetic code. But as they grow, environmental and lifestyle factors play a key role in gene expression - meaning they can develop subtle differences while looking strikingly the same. In 2015, scientists developed a DNA test that can pick up these differences. [([[https://www.genome.gov/genetics-glossary/identical-twins|Genome]])]

 +==== Small percentage ====
 +Only a small percentage of variants cause disease - most have no effect on our health or development. For example, some variants change the DNA sequence of a gene but do not change the function of the protein produced by the gene. Often gene mutations that could cause a disorder are repaired.
